Default 2 color bar chart?

I have a bar chart that has about 30 data points. The Y axis is a value and
the X axis is a name. There are two different possible categories in the X
axis. For example points could be "A 100" or "B 103" or "B 102" ...is it
possible to code the chart so that if a data point's label starts with "A"
format the bar one color... if not format it another?
